## Changed defaults

Heads up: the Ledgerline tax-rate lookup cache now defaults to a 15-minute TTL instead of 24 hours. Turns out rates in the Veldt County sandbox were going stale mid-demo, which was embarrassing. Eviction is now LRU rather than FIFO, and the cache warms on boot. If you're reviewing, check that nothing hardcodes the old TTL. The new defaults land as follows.

deployment values, bajop-taweg:
holwyn:
  log_level: debug
  metrics_host: metrics.holwyn.zemvarsys.internal
  pool_size: 32

**Q: Two calendars are fighting over the same event — now what?**

Classic Meridly sync conflict. Usually one side has a stale etag. Run the reconcile job from the ops dashboard and pick the newer revision as the winner. The dashboard will prompt for the on-call recovery passphrase before applying changes, which follows here.

unlock words, bawef-kahap: sorax-sorir-quenys-aldok

Subject: Handover — Gridsheet export memory investigation

Hi Varen,

Handing over the Gridsheet export issue. During large XLSX exports, the Fennel worker holds the full cell map in memory instead of streaming rows, peaking near 6 GB on the Corvass tenant. I've attached heap snapshots and marked the suspect serializer in my notes. No data exposure observed, but please verify the temp-file permissions as part of your review. Questions during my off-hours can go to the address below.

escalation mailbox, yahif-kahop: norax.aldion.quenath@ordinhq.example

## Tuning

The receipt mailer (Almsgate) batches donation receipts and sends through the Thornquay relay. On-call: if the queue backs up, resist the urge to crank batch size — the relay rate-limits per connection, and bigger batches just mean bigger retries. Scale worker count first, then shorten the flush interval. Dedupe window must stay longer than the retry horizon or donors get duplicate receipts, which generates tickets. All knobs live in one place and are read at worker start. Current production values follow.

tuning table, kajop-yafof:
QUOTAS = {
    "wenath": 10,
    "ulaael": 5,
}